Solution for -1+3f=7-6f equation:



-1+3f=7-6f
We move all terms to the left:
-1+3f-(7-6f)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
3f-(-6f+7)-1=0
We get rid of parentheses
3f+6f-7-1=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
9f-8=0
We move all terms containing f to the left, all other terms to the right
9f=8
f=8/9
f=8/9
